Kansas health experts monitoring COVID-19, flu and RSV trifecta as holiday season arrives - Kansas Reflector

TOPEKA - Physicians and public health researchers anticipate a surge in COVID-19 infection during the holiday months would complicate the medical response to rising prevalence of flu and a tricky influenza virus. The trifecta of COVID-19, flu and respiratory syncytial virus, or RSV, could lead to escalation of health problems and hospitalizations this winter as precautionary measures such as vaccination, masking and isolation waned during 2022.

US passes 600 mass shootings for third straight year

The U.S. has seen more than 600 mass shootings for three straight years. According to the nonprofit Gun Violence Archive, there have been 609 incidents in 2022 in which four or more people, other than the attacker, were shot - putting the U.S. on pace to reach around 675 by the end of the year....

China's Covid cases hit record as dissent grows over tough restrictions | CNN

China on Thursday reported a record number of daily Covid infections, as a nationwide surge in cases heaps pressure on the country's increasingly unpopular zero-tolerance approach to the virus. The National Health Commission (NHC) recorded 31,444 locally transmitted cases on Wednesday - surpassing the previous peak of 29,317 recorded April 13 during Shanghai's months-long lockdown.
